FAQs on Infographics: BODMAS - Mathematics for Class 5

1. What does BODMAS stand for?
Ans.BODMAS stands for Brackets, Orders (i.e., powers and square roots, etc.), Division and Multiplication (from left to right), Addition and Subtraction (from left to right). It is a rule used to determine the order of operations in mathematical expressions.
2. Why is it important to follow the BODMAS rule?
Ans.Following the BODMAS rule is crucial because it ensures that mathematical expressions are solved correctly and consistently. Different orders of operations can lead to different results; hence, adhering to BODMAS helps avoid confusion and errors in calculations.
3. Can you give an example of using BODMAS in a mathematical expression?
Ans.Certainly! For the expression 8 + 2 × (3^2 - 1), you would first solve the brackets: (3^2 - 1) equals 8. Then, you would multiply: 2 × 8 equals 16. Finally, add 8 + 16 to get 24. So the answer is 24.
4. What happens if BODMAS is not followed in calculations?
Ans.If BODMAS is not followed, the result of the calculation can be incorrect. For instance, neglecting the order might lead to solving addition before multiplication, which would yield a different and incorrect answer.
5. Are there any exceptions to the BODMAS rule?
Ans.No, there are no exceptions to the BODMAS rule. It should always be applied consistently in mathematical calculations to ensure accuracy. However, some may choose to use PEMDAS (Parentheses, Exponents, Multiplication and Division, Addition and Subtraction), which serves the same purpose but uses different terminology.
